Job Title: SAP Support Analyst – Plant Maintenance
Location: Portsmouth, Hampshire + Hybrid Working Arrangements
Compensation: Competitive Salary + Benefits
Role Type: Full time / Permanent
Role ID: SF65868
Shape the future of defence and engineering through digital innovation
At Babcock, we’re working to create a safe and secure world, together. If you join us, you can play your part as a SAP Support Analyst – Plant Maintenance at our Portsmouth site.
The role
As a SAP Support Analyst – Plant Maintenance, you’ll have a role that’s out of the ordinary. You’ll be at the heart of our digital transformation, supporting and enhancing our SAP systems to ensure operational excellence across our defence and engineering programmes.
Day-to-day, you’ll be providing functional and configuration support for SAP Plant Maintenance, Fleet Operations, Field Service and Service Cloud modules.
This role is full time, 37.5 hours per week and provides hybrid working arrangements.

Security Clearance
The successful candidate must be a sole UK national who is able to achieve and maintain Standard (BPSS) / Security Check (SC) security clearance for this role.
Many of the positions within our company are subject to national security clearance and Trade Control restrictions. This means that your eligibility for certain roles may be affected by your place of birth, nationality, current or former citizenship, and any residency you hold or have held.
